Havent seen that for years until yesterday, was the first film I saw at the Cinema, complete with Return of the Jedi trailer before hand in screen 3 (ABC/Cannon Gloucester, now the Bar in the Regal :( )

 

Basically Superman 3 is a mish mash of other plots and films i could easily be kitsch James Bond especially with Webster being prime Bond foil as a villain and not up to the Lex Luthor schemes, but fits in well with James Bond villains such as Drax

 

The start of the film is meant to be pure slapstick and the flaming penguin works well, Some of the special effects even for the time look ropey and, there is too much of leaving the old cast behind and lack of Mario Puzo input in the script

 

Superman II spent much of the time with the Lois Clark relationship for 3 he has basically fucked her off for Lana Lang.... Did we miss something inbetween?

 

Superman III is not a terrible film by any stretch of the imagination its just out of place and lost in its own genre, shame
